Chocolate apple cake

Soft, moist, and wonderfully rich — and above all… chocolatey :). This chocolate apple cake is simple to make, yet packed with flavor: chocolate, apples, almonds, rum, and cinnamon — it simply had to taste amazing! Ingredients for the chocolate apple cake:

  • 4 apples (about 700 g)
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 3 tablespoons dark rum (or orange juice for a child-friendly version)
  • 2 tablespoons raisins
  • 200 g butter
  • 170 g caster sugar
  • 4 large eggs
  • 200 g plain flour
  • 125 g ground almonds
  • 2 tablespoons cocoa powder
  • 1 teaspoon cinnamon
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der

All ingredients should be at room temperature. Sift together the flour, baking powder, cocoa powder, and cinnamon. Set aside. Peel the apples, remove the cores, and cut into small cubes. Mix with the raisins, lemon juice, and rum. Leave at room temperature for 1 hour.

In the bowl of a stand mixer, beat the but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Add the sifted dry ingredients and ground almonds, folding gently with a spatula just until combined. Do not overmix. Add the prepared apples and stir gently.

Line a 25 cm cake tin with baking paper. Transfer the batter into the tin and smooth the surface.

Bake at 170°C for about 45 – 50 minutes or until a skewer inserted into the center comes out clean. Remove from the oven and cool completely. Pour over the thickening chocolate glaze.

Ingredients for the chocolate glaze:

  • 80 g dark chocolate
  • 80 ml double cream

Heat the cream in a small saucepan until almost boiling. Remove from the heat and pour over the chopped chocolate. Leave for 2 minutes, then stir until smooth and glossy.
